Ticket: Vault locked — can't vendor the Glyphhaven fonts

Hey, quick one for whoever reviews this. I'm trying to vendor the Glyphhaven display fonts into the Brindlework repo so we stop pulling them at build time, but the assets vault locked itself after my third auth attempt (classic). The font binaries and their license files are all in there. Review the vendoring PR as-is for now; the actual files land once I'm back in. Ops confirmed I can unlock it with the recovery passphrase below.

unlock words, fafog-yagap: julvan-rusix-rusdor-quenath-drumir-wenir-sileth-julael-aldion-julael-frador-giliel-tameth-ulador

## Changelog — Remindrel appointment reminder job

2.8.0 changes the job's defaults. Reminders for Oakbriar Clinic patients now send 48 hours before the appointment instead of 24, and the retry window for failed SMS dispatches was shortened to reduce late-night sends. The quiet-hours check is now on by default, which previously had to be enabled per tenant. Anyone maintaining this job after the fact: these defaults are baked into the deploy, not the database, so migrations won't show them. The new default configuration is as follows.

settings of yawif-yafop:
[druys]
port = 9000
region = south-3
host = druys.zemvarsoft.internal
team = frador
timeout_ms = 3000
retries = 4

Subject: Memtrace cut-over complete

Team,

Cut-over to Memtrace v2 for GPU memory profiling finished last night. Old v1 agents are disabled; any tickets referencing v1 dashboards should be closed as resolved-by-migration. Sampling overhead is now under 2% and allocation traces include kernel names. Known gap: profiles older than 30 days were not migrated. Point customers at the v2 docs for setup questions. For reference when troubleshooting, the agent now runs with the following configuration.

settings of bagaf-bawip:
[aldax]
port = 5000
region = south-4
host = aldax.brasklabs.corp
team = brivan
timeout_ms = 2000
retries = 2